Output c5344fec39f1b2cd8c55b9e0c5a0f51dfc31257bc53a30d547a65c16f01d2065:3

value
44322078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e7608c25dc4b0d27927fdae3907dce84335d248 OP_EQUAL
address
3QtUxRszu8HuQ3RSpVJFVCLfevZRBFGxei
transaction
c5344fec39f1b2cd8c55b9e0c5a0f51dfc31257bc53a30d547a65c16f01d2065
confirmations
486104
spent
true